Overview
- The ₹22,864 crore project spans 166.80 km, with 144.80 km in Meghalaya and 22 km in Assam, and will be executed under the Hybrid Annuity Mode (HAM).
- The expressway will reduce travel time between Mawlyngkhung (near Shillong) and Panchgram (near Silchar) from 8.5 hours to 5 hours, enhancing connectivity across the region.
- The corridor features advanced infrastructure, including 34 viaducts, 19 major bridges, and 153 minor bridges, to support efficient freight and passenger movement.
- It is projected to generate 74 lakh direct and 93 lakh indirect man-days of employment, while handling an estimated 19,000–20,000 passenger car units daily by FY 2025.
- Aligned with the PM Gati Shakti framework, the project aims to enhance regional economic growth, reduce congestion on NH-06, and integrate with key transport routes and industrial hubs.
